  Inalienable Rights : House Says Government Can't Infiltrate Libraries
You are NOT on the DirtyGreek.Org homepage. Please CLICK HERE to go there.

Finally, some freaking good news. The House voted to limit one part of the Patriot Act that allows the FBI to take library and book store records without a warrant. The measure was supported by 38 Republicans and opposed by 186. Among the Republicans who voted for it were Reps. Jack Kingston (Ga.), Ron Paul (Tex.), C.L. "Butch" Otter (Idaho) and Ray LaHood (Ill.).
